Job Summary
The Ambulance Dispatch Supervisor manages the EMS dispatch center's daily operations to ensure efficient coordination of medical transport services. Responsibilities include supervising dispatch staff, monitoring call handling and response times, ensuring compliance with EMS regulations, coordinating ambulance deployment, and providing training and performance evaluations. The role requires strong communication skills, decision-making, and the ability to handle high-pressure situations effectively.
Required Qualifications
- High school diploma or GED required
- Certification in Emergency Medical Dispatch (EMD) required (or ability to obtain)
- Minimum 3–5 years of EMS dispatch experience
Desired Qualifications
- Prior supervisory or leadership experience preferred
- Strong knowledge of dispatch systems, CAD software, and radio communications
- Excellent communication, decision-making, and multitasking skills
- Ability to remain calm and effective in high-pressure situations
Additional Requirements
- Must have ambulance, 911 dispatch, or EMT experience
